An electric dipole is placed at an angle of ` 30^(@) ` to a non-uniform electric field. The dipole will experience.

A

A translational force only in the direction of the field.

B

a translational force only in a direction normal to the direction of the field.

C

a torque as well as a translational force.

D

a torque only.

Text Solution

Verified by Experts

The correct Answer is:
C

Since dipole is placed in a non-uniform electric field, It will experience a torque as well as a net tranlational force.
